<p>If you don't ditch Flash now, you will have to ditch it sometime within the next 2-3 years.</p>

<p>Flash is slowly but surely going away because Flash is resource intensive. Forgetting about iOS for a second, Flash destroys the battery life of any mobile device. Then, why would you make your site useless to 30-40 million iPad/iPhone owners? Even Adobe has announced a HTML5 alternate and a HTML5 Flash conversion product. </p>

Flash is not going to benefit you with search engines if that is where you put your text.

 

All text becomes a graphic.

 

There is no way that I would ever build a website in Flash because I want people to find me.
